Ask most contractors where a specific piece of equipment was working three months ago, and you’ll get a shrug, a guess, or a phone call to the field to track down an answer. But relying solely on memory isn’t always accurate or realistic, and it becomes even more difficult (and costly) when your fleet spans multiple jobsites and a mix of equipment types.
Construction equipment fleet management fixes that blind spot. It’s the process of tracking, maintaining, and optimizing a company’s vehicles, machinery, and tools to reduce costs and improve operational efficiency. It does more than help contractors get organized; it also makes their operations more profitable.

Four Ways Construction Equipment Fleet Management Affects Your Bottom Line
1. Fleet Productivity and Project Progress
A fleet management system improves productivity and keeps projects on schedule by reducing the time crews spend searching for equipment and closing the communication gaps that slow a job down.
Without the right asset management software for construction, big delays can result from seemingly small mishaps — an attachment left at the wrong site, phone tag between the yard and the field, and a trip back to swap out the wrong machine.
When you eliminate those mistakes, crews spend more of the day working instead of searching for what they need. Over time, that helps projects stay on schedule, and nothing builds client trust like reliable progress. That trust can turn into repeat work, stronger reviews, and a better shot at winning the next bid.
The productivity gain isn’t just a field story, either. Fleet management software connects operations, maintenance, and accounting automatically, so nobody’s re-entering the same data three times or chasing updates by phone. Less busywork means fewer distractions for everyone on the team. And a team with less friction in its day tends to be more engaged, not just faster.

2. Operational Efficiencies and Fleet Performance
Underutilized equipment is one of the largest hidden costs in a fleet, and one of the hardest to catch by walking a jobsite or reviewing a spreadsheet after the fact.
That’s why fleet management software is so crucial. It tracks each asset’s actual usage in real time, closing the gap between what a fleet is assumed to be doing and what it’s actually doing. If left unattended, that gap translates directly into wasted spend, and one Tenna user’s experience shows exactly how much it can add up to.
Real-world impact: Royal Electric
Unverified utilization was quietly costing Royal Electric up to $35,000 a week in hours that were never billed. Once they started verifying utilization against real-time data, underreported hours dropped from 32% to under 10%, recovering $50,000 to $75,000 a month in revenue that used to slip through the cracks.
Situations like this aren’t rare. Wherever utilization isn’t tracked consistently, assumed hours and actual hours tend to drift apart, which can quietly inflate carrying costs across a fleet. Closing that gap starts with a reliable way to measure and improve construction equipment utilization.
And a quieter version of this problem shows up when equipment isn’t running at all. A machine sitting unassigned in the yard still racks up insurance, storage, and maintenance costs, even while contributing nothing to any project.
Whether an asset is underutilized on an active job or sitting idle altogether, the fix starts with the same thing: real ownership and operating cost tied to that specific machine.

3. Bidding Accuracy and Competitive Positioning
The same utilization data that exposes hidden equipment costs also sharpens something else entirely: the accuracy of your bids. Knowing what an asset really costs to run, not what you assume it costs, is the basis of every competitive bid.
Without it, estimators are often working from inflated or outdated internal equipment rates, which get carried into every bid that involves similar work. That mismatch can be the difference between winning a job and losing it, and it directly shapes the margin on every project that does get won.
Utilization data from a construction equipment fleet management system helps operations and estimating teams base their assumptions on real run time. It shows how long an asset needs to run to complete a scope of work, and this beats relying on gut feelings or past averages that may no longer apply.
That level of accuracy is quickly becoming the baseline, not a differentiator. More contractors are adopting equipment management technology to get there, and the ones who haven’t are increasingly bidding at a real disadvantage against those who have.

Construction equipment fleet management lowers capital expenditures and labor costs at the same time, two cost centers that often have the biggest impact on a contractor’s bottom line.
On the capital side, fleet management technology helps you:
- Eliminate underutilized assets
- Run a better equipment preventive maintenance program that extends an asset’s lifespan
- Know what’s already available before renting something new
Backed by real utilization data, decisions like these can save a contractor thousands of dollars a year. Plus, it often only takes avoiding one unnecessary rental, purchase, or repair for the system to pay for itself.
Labor tells a similar story. As daily productivity improves, teams complete work faster without sacrificing quality, which reduces labor costs on every project.
That improvement also helps future work. Contractors with better productivity data can estimate labor hours for new bids more accurately. This adds a margin buffer, instead of padding estimates to cover uncertainty.
In the end, lower capital costs, lower labor costs, and sharper bids compound into meaningful growth across the business, not just on a single job.

Frequently Asked Questions
What is construction equipment fleet management?
Construction equipment fleet management is the process of tracking, maintaining, and optimizing a company’s vehicles, machinery, and tools to reduce costs, improve operational efficiency, and maximize asset utilization across projects.
How does fleet management affect a construction company's bottom line?
It affects the bottom line in four main ways: improving productivity by reducing wasted time, surfacing operational insights on underutilized or costly assets, enabling more accurate and competitive bids, and reducing capital and labor expenditures.
What's the difference between assumed and actual equipment utilization?
Assumed utilization is what a team estimates a machine has been running based on memory or rough tracking; actual utilization is what telematics and fleet management data show it has actually run. The gap between the two is often significant and represents cost that isn’t contributing to any project.
